Overall this was a very good experience and I would go back. We had a reservation and were greeted warmly and sat promptly. I was initially disappointed by two things-it’s was 2pm and we were given the dinner menus and not lunch menus and the bread brought to the table seemed stale -and no oil for dipping as I expected in the North End. Butter was cold and hard to spread. Not the end of the world but not a good first impression. We ordered an antipasto which for $20 was the size of a small dinner plate. The meats were nice, no cheese, olives, tomatoes, banana peppers, romaine with a nice lightly seasoned olive oil and vinegar simple dressing. We ordered eggplant parm (no side was included) which was very good and chicken puttanesca which was nothing short of amazing. It came with broccoli (light steamed and crunchy the way I like it but I know my mom would’ve considered it way too hard) and a sliced boiled potato which was surprising but I enjoyed it. The puttanesca sauce was out of this world good and alone will bring me back. We got perfect cappuccinos to end our meal. I felt the portions were lunch sized with dinner prices but overall enjoyed the food enough to return.

After many years living in Texas I was able to return to Boston to enjoy a day-after-Christmas respite. Despite the horrible recent reviews I found Saraceno to be exceptional. Greeted at the door without waiting we were taken into the quaint and very quiet downstairs, close to the kitchen where we enjoyed the comings and goings of the staff. One wonderful attribute of this tiny area with four tables, surrounded by floor-to-ceiling racks of wine, was the attention of Uma, our table captain. Uma was everpresent - we wanted for nothing all evening. The food was exceptional - veal pizzaiola and Ravioli al Formaggio. The veal was fork tender and the sauce bright and flavorful. The smooth cheese ravioli were huge and cooked to perfection with a wonderfully meaty bolognese. The wine list, while compact, is varied and rich with plentiful wines from most regions in Italy. We chose a beautiful Barolo to accompany our meal. I still give Ristorante Saraceno my unconditional must-try recommendation.
